✦ Synopsis


Single and multiple ionization of C 60 in collisions with fast (v = 9.7 a.u.) O q+ ions have been studied. Relative cross sections for production of C 1þ 60 to C 4þ 60 have been measured. The intensity ratios of double-to-single ionization agree very well with a model based on giant dipole plasmon resonance (GDPR). Almost linear increasing trend of the yields of single and double ionizations with projectile charge state is well reproduced by the single and double plasmon excitation mechanisms. The observed charge state independence of triple and quadruple ionization is in sharp contrast to the GDPR model.
